Cricket Control Service in New Braunfels, TX
Cricket control services focus on managing and reducing cricket populations that may invade residential properties. These services typically involve identifying common entry points, applying targeted treatments to eliminate existing crickets, and implementing preventative measures to reduce future infestations. Projects can include treating lawns, basements, crawl spaces, and other areas where crickets tend to gather, helping homeowners maintain a comfortable and pest-free environment.
Property owners considering cricket control should understand the extent of the infestation and any specific areas of concern within the property. It is helpful to know if crickets are active indoors or mainly outside, as well as any previous pest issues that might influence treatment strategies. Clear communication about the property's layout and the severity of the cricket presence can assist in selecting the most effective approach to keep these pests under control.

Common Cricket Control Service Jobs
Cricket exclusion - sealing entry points to prevent crickets from entering indoor spaces.
Infestation removal - safely eliminating existing cricket populations from residential properties.
Barrier installation - setting up physical barriers around foundations and entryways.
Environmental modification - reducing attractants like debris and moisture around the property.
Inspection services - identifying potential cricket entry points and nesting areas.
Prevention strategies - advising on landscape and structural adjustments to deter future infestations.
